如何实现基于51单片机的红外感应自动水龙头系统,以确保其节水和抗干扰能力?
时间: 2024-11-11 15:25:41 浏览: 32
针对这一问题,建议深入研究《51单片机控制的红外感应水龙头设计与实现》这篇论文。该论文详细介绍了红外感应水龙头的设计,包括硬件设计和工作原理,能为你提供详尽的理论和实践指导。
参考资源链接:[51单片机控制的红外感应水龙头设计与实现](https://wenku.csdn.net/doc/8bfe30ymqz?spm=1055.2569.3001.10343)
首先,硬件设计包括51单片机核心控制模块、红外传感器模块、稳压电源模块、继电器驱动模块等。51单片机作为控制核心,负责解析红外传感器传回的信号,并根据信号控制继电器的通断,从而控制电磁阀的开关。
在设计红外传感器模块时,需要特别关注其抗干扰能力。通常,使用红外对管作为传感器,它能有效区分环境中的红外噪声和有效信号。在电路设计时,需要为光电对管提供适当的偏置电压,确保在不同环境下都能准确检测到反射的红外信号。
稳压电源模块的设计也非常关键,它需要为整个系统提供稳定的电压。对于稳压电源,可以使用LM7805等集成稳压芯片,确保输出电压稳定,减少因电压波动带来的干扰。
在电路设计中,还需要考虑继电器的选择和控制电路的设计。继电器负责根据单片机的指令控制水流的开启与关闭。设计继电器驱动电路时,要注意驱动电流的选择,确保既能驱动继电器又不会对单片机造成损害。
最后,为提升系统的抗干扰能力,可以在电路设计中加入滤波电路和屏蔽措施。滤波电路可以有效滤除电源和信号线上的噪声,而屏蔽措施可以减少外界电磁干扰对电路的影响。
通过这些设计措施,你将能够实现一个既节水又具有良好抗干扰能力的红外感应自动水龙头系统。在设计完成后,还应当进行充分的测试,以确保系统在各种环境下的稳定性和可靠性。如果希望更深入地了解红外感应水龙头的设计与实现,建议仔细阅读《51单片机控制的红外感应水龙头设计与实现》论文,它将为你提供宝贵的参考和灵感。
参考资源链接:[51单片机控制的红外感应水龙头设计与实现](https://wenku.csdn.net/doc/8bfe30ymqz?spm=1055.2569.3001.10343)
阅读全文